5th-Grade Teachers teach students in a 5th-grade class. Because the students in this class are just discovering adolescence, 5th-grade Teachers do more than teaching. They also empathize with the students, motivate them to learn, and help channel their creativity.

As a 5th grade teacher, you'll also be responsible for helping your students transition into middle school. This includes helping the students ramp up their reading skills, solve everyday mathematics, and develop appropriate social skills.

Parents have a significant role to play in their child's learning and development. 5th-Grade teachers may also meet with parents to discuss the child's progress and needs.

These professionals have a bachelor's degree in secondary education as well as lots of classroom experience. But above these, you'll need empathy, patience, and insight to become a 5th Grade teacher.

Average 5th grade teacher salary

The average 5th Grade Teacher salary in the United States is $46,300 per year or $22 per hour. 5th grade teacher salaries range between $33,000 and $64,000 per year.
